Rent hike decision to heavily impact industrial sector
Businessmen protest rent hikes in Bahrain
MANAMA, July 12, 2015
Bahrain’s business community continues to protest against a decision to raise leasing rates for industrial plots.
Businessmen said the Industry and Commerce Ministry is determined to forcibly impose astronomical rates despite complaints lodged by representatives of parties concerned, reported the Gulf Daily News, our sister publication.
They also criticised the passive stances taken by parliament and Bahrain Chamber of Commerce and Industry towards the ministry’s “arbitrary decision”.
However, prominent businessman Abdulrahman Fakhro said he is sure the wise leadership will object to implementing such a decision which will heavily impact the industrial sector. He hoped the ministry will reach a consensus with parties concerned.
Another leading businessman Sameer Nass said he raised the issue with an MP who told him “pay our salaries then we will defend your interests”, which means the government is paying MPs’ salaries and therefore they are standing by the ministry in its decision, reports our sister paper Akhbar Al Khaleej. – TradeArabia News Service
